A New look at the vortex equations and dimensional reduction
Abstract
In order to use the technique of dimensional reduction, it is usually necessary for there to be a symmetry coming from a group action. In this paper we consider a situation in which there is no such symmetry, but in which a type of dimensional reduction is nevertheless possible. We obtain a relation between the Coupled Vortex equations on a closed Kahler manifold, X, and the Hermitian-Einstein equations on certain P1-bundles over X. Our results thus generalize the dimensional reduction results of Garcia-Prada, which apply when the Hermitian-Einstein equations are on X× P1.
